This is an original Japanese B2 movie poster printed in 1982 for the first Japanese theatrical release of Star Trek II: The Wrath of Khan (スター・トレック2/カーンの逆襲), directed by Nicholas Meyer and starring William Shatner, Ricardo Montalbán, and Leonard Nimoy.

Film background
Released in 1982, The Wrath of Khan is widely regarded as the standout film of the original Star Trek series—a tighter, darker, character-driven sequel that pits Admiral Kirk against his most formidable adversary, Khan Noonien Singh. Built around themes of aging, sacrifice, and duty, it elevated the franchise’s cinematic reputation and remains a touchstone for sci-fi action storytelling.

Poster design
A superb space-battle Japanese one-sheet dominated by the Enterprise tearing through a starfield as an enemy vessel fires scarlet beams across the frame—immediately signalling high-stakes confrontation. The top copy is classic Japanese hype text, selling the scale of the showdown, while the bold title 「スター・トレック2/カーンの逆襲」 anchors the lower half in huge cream typography. A burst of multicolour “phaser trails” radiates outward from the central English logo mark, leading the eye down to a montage strip of key character imagery—Kirk, Khan, and the bridge crew—set against warm, cinematic lighting. A striking, very “1982” sci-fi design with enormous wall presence.
